Endurance Training

Being more than a little excited from viewing the Taupo Ironman event over the weekend, I decided to write up a short but fairly comprehensive training guide for endurance athletes to get them started.  This was meant as a starting place for some students at my school who are interested in endurance training.  I also thought there was enough value to share this here.  
If you want to download a pdf of this info (2 pages) you can download the file here.  

Endurance Training
The focus of good endurance training is on forming a lifestyle which develops:
  1. Your aerobic energy system
  2. Fat burning capabilities (fat is a primary aerobic fuel),and 
  3. Maintaining a healthy lifestyle to ensure over-training does not occur

Nutrition
Think of nutrition as more about taking in the right drugs/nutrients which control your hormones the best (and less as just fuel).  Your hormones control fat burning, energy levels, growth, and much more.  The right mix gets your body functioning best which is essential for physical and mental performance.

For best performance: eat the right balance of protein, low GI (slow release) carbohydrates, and fat (about ⅓ of your energy from each) + a good mix of vitamins and minerals (rainbow of veges).  Unprocessed foods, as close to natural as possible, is the best source of quality nutrients.  Sugar, including most fruits, is to be avoided.  Processed dairy is also to be avoided (runny whipping cream + unprocessed cheese is okay).

Exercise
Find your maximum heart rate to train at and spend your training session at the intensity which keeps your heart rate within about 10 beats of this.  If age 16 or less, use 165 as your max.  Otherwise 180 minus your age and modify if needed: http://philmaffetone.com/180formula.cfm

If you don’t have a heart rate monitor, a rough guide is training at an intensity low enough that you can breathe comfortably through your nose.  A cheap heart-rate monitor is worth investing in (less than $50 on TradeMe sometimes or cheaper and with free shipping from dealextreme.com)

Spend 15 minutes warming up and 15 minutes cooling down at about 20 to 30 beats below your max, e.g. for me for a 1hr training: 15 minutes at about 120 beats per minute + 30 minutes between 139-149 + 15 minutes at about 120.

Training this way encourages development of slow-twitch (aerobic) muscle fibres, development of mitochondria (which convert fuel to energy in your muscle cells), and development of capillarisation (provides nutrients + fuel to muscles).  As you develop, this means you go faster at the same heart rate and your recovery improves.

Rest
Effective training includes enough rest to allow recovery from effort and adaptation of your body (to better cope with your training load).  Life is full of more stresses and physically draining activities than merely training.  Because of this you need to consider the rest of your life when allowing for rest.  

A busy social life, work, study, sports, etc. all contribute to stresses on your body.  Ensuring plenty of sleep and appropriately scheduled days off is essential to performance gains.

Two quick ways to know if something in your training plan is amiss (too much training, too intense training, poor nutrition):

  1. It will become increasingly difficult to motivate yourself to train.  Training should be pleasurable and you should end a training session “energised”
  2. Your performance will decrease according to a standard test (which you should try to perform monthly)
How to test your progress
Improvement will show when you can maintain a faster pace at the same heart rate.  This means your body is working more efficiently.  To test your fitness, warm up properly and then record your time every kilometer for 5 or 6 km while staying in your aerobic range (10 beats below your max).  You should notice improvement from month to month, even if it is small.  If you see no improvement over 2 or 3 successive tests then it is time to reassess your nutrition, training plan, or stresses.  You might be ready for some higher intensity anaerobic training, e.g. sprint interval training.

Benefits of Long Slow Distance (LSD) Exercise

This post looks at the following:
  • What is LSD exercise?
  • How do you do it properly?
  • What are the benefits of LSD exercise (done properly)?
  • Why do groups such as Crossfit rubbish LSD, and why are they wrong to do so?
  • A call to promote simple, relaxing, and healthy exercise.

What is LSD exercise?
As the name suggests, LSD is training sessions where you exercise for a longer time, your intensity is low/slow, and you tend to cover a lot of distance, e.g. running 10km at a heart rate of 145 beats per minute(bpm).  The opposite to LSD training is heading out for a session of sprints or performing weight training.

Neither low or high intensity training is necessarily bad, but high intensity training is more likely to lead to over-training and then injury.  Both forms of training, performed in the right mix, and at the right times, can be highly beneficial to your level of fitness.

The main distinction of LSD training is that it is primarily aerobic in nature, stimulating the aerobic energy system and aerobic muscle development.  Higher intensity training such as Crossfit works the anaerobic energy systems much more, and only to a limited extent does it improve the aerobic system.

How to do LSD training properly
If you follow energy systems and the fully scientific approach, e.g. from Polar here, you will likely find your max heart rate and then train within the range of about 70 to 80 percent of this figure.  For a 30 year old, the max is approximately 190 bpm (thought this can vary widely).  70 to 80 percent of 190 bpm is 133 to 152 bpm.

This means that, for you to do LSD training properly, you will wear a heart rate monitor and train with your heart rate kept within that range.  What if you don't have a monitor?  Some suggest maintaining a pace that you can hold comfortably while breathing through your nose and to stay within this range.

I use Dr. Phil Maffetone's method, which roughly speaking takes your age from 180 and then stays within a range of 10 bpm below this figure, e.g. for a 30 year old: 180 - 30 = 150 and then maintain a range of 140 to 150.  There are modifications to this range based on fitness and health levels.  The Maffetone method often results in a significantly lower heart rate range which some find difficult to keep to because their body wants to move them faster.

Because muscle imbalance can be corrected with light aerobic stimulus, and because you can end up worsening your muscle imbalances much more easily with higher intensity aerobic training.  I think Maffetone's method works best.

Benefits of proper LSD training
While it can take a fair bit of time, the benefits of training LSD are huge.  Later I'll mention why Crossfit can't compete with LSD training where it matters, and what Crossfitters can easily do to save their training.

The benefits:
  • Better fat burning because of optimal mitochondrial development
  • Better recovery because of optimal capillarisation (development of capillaries and therefore increased blood flow to muscles helping bring nutrients)
  • Better performance, again because of the two points above (better blood flow means better oxygen delivery)
  • Lower injury rates since light aerobic training can help restore muscle balance and efficiently develops your aerobic muscles which are your structural/stabilising muscles for joints
It should be mentioned that LSD training, if it is the only training that you ever do, will not be enough to help you perform at a competitive level.  But for the average person, LSD is a great way to increase both health and fitness without the drawback of low energy levels during a lengthy recovery period, which is typical of high intensity training.

Why do groups like Crossfit not follow LSD methods?
On the Crossfit Endurance FAQ page, you can find a list of pros and cons for LSD training.  For them, they choose to follow a higher intensity training because there are more cons (in their view) of LSD training, and more benefits of anaerobic training.  While their list is true, it is only true under certain conditions, and is only relevant if you are aiming to perform at a high to elite level (which if we're honest, is not most of us).

Primarily, crossfit methods are wrong because they overlook the two greatest benefits of aerobic training with LSD, namely increased capillarisation and mitochondrial growth.  Without these, you are setting yourself up for injury if you want to maintain a high training frequency.  I look at crossfit and can't help but feel that most of it is designed around controlled over-training in which it is almost impossible to avoid injury.

The good news, as many people are beginning to realise, is that you can have the best of both worlds simply be seasonalising your training carefully.  Ben O'Grady is one I've discovered and enjoy reading and recommend his articles.  Maffetone has been seasonalising much longer, often recommending a 3 month aerobic base building (off) season and even a mini base building season for a month or so in the middle of a long competitive season.

For crossfitters, gymnasts, parkour practitioners, and any other athletes with high intensity expectations, I thoroughly recommend fitting in 3 months minimum per year of exclusive (no anaerobic training whatsoever) aerobic training.

Dealing with the Down-side: Chronic Aches and Pains in Parkour

This post is from a parkour forum and I posted it about 6 months ago

The Problem (and Solution)
Everyone knows that we experience chronic aches and pains in parkour. It is inevitable, right? Some would even say it's a good part of the learning process.

I've found, through my experiences with training myself and others and through reading (Dr. Phil Maffetone and Thomas Kurz mostly), that it is not necessarily an inevitable part of training.

They describe the problem, in short, as having a severely undeveloped aerobic energy system.

The solution, for those who are experiencing regular interruptions to their training due to injury, is to build the aerobic energy system using really low intensity aerobic activity by monitoring using a heart rate monitor to stay in your aerobic range.

Unfortunately, parkour is almost entirely anaerobic (high intensity, short duration) and this type of training easily leads to over-training from not allowing enough recovery. Anaerobic training takes more recovery if the aerobic system is not well developed.

The Solution Isn't Practical!
Ideally, we would get beginners to spend 3 to 6 months building their aerobic base before gradually introducing them into the higher intensity parkour. Also, those who intend to train regularly for years to come will need to build an artificial "season" or seasons into their year. A couple of months each year should be devoted to building the aerobic base to avoid aches and pains. This would detract from the appeal to beginners so it doesn't seem very practical.

So, I've been learning about this in more detail lately. The results from case studies seem undeniable and I am going to embark upon an "off" season to build my aerobic base. I realise that this doesn't fit in with parkour as we know it so I'm happy to be the guinea pig and report back how the experiment goes. Maybe, if the results are good enough, others might try it too. The best motivation comes from great results.

Breathe (Asthma and Aerobic Ability)

My two brothers and I were diagnosed with asthma when we were young.  I have a vivid memory of my younger brother sitting on the kitchen counter with a breathing mask on, fighting the panic of an asthma attack.  We have had blue inhalers, green inhalers, orange inhalers and red inhalers; inhalers that spin, inhalers that click, inhalers that whizz, and inhalers that puff; we have had peak-flow machines of all shapes and sizes, doctors appointments, and much encouragement though much allowance made of us because of our asthma.  Asthma was a big deal and it was very hard to shake the fear of a potential asthma attack that came from such an emphasis on our asthma while growing up.

I didn’t seem to have any problems at primary school, running 20 or more laps during a fund-raising run, but when I got a little older, for some reason I was all of a sudden unable to run without having to take a puff or ten on my inhaler.  

I think that most of my asthma was psychological.  It occurred to me one day that I had never really been taught how to breathe while exercising, so I set out to see if I could control my asthma (and fear of asthma) without having to resort to the inhaler.  I have successfully overcome any asthma that I may, or may not, have had.  Only the occasional shortness of breath is now an issue, which is more likely related to environmental aspects or a failure to properly warm up my cardiovascular system for aerobic activity.

Here’s how I beat my asthma and learned to breathe
It started with a couple of observations.  I noticed that I could have this shortness of breath and not die.  Even if I didn’t use my inhaler.  I also noticed that if I kept my pace low, I could get by without having to breathe too hard and this would not provoke any difficulty in breathing that I would associate with asthma.  One final thing I noticed was that most of the people who had asthma used it as a crutch to get out of doing physical activity or they had a strong fear of having an attack.  I wondered if such asthma was due more to mental issues than physical.

I set out to experiment on myself.  I ran, starting off with about 2-3km and I would hold my inhaler, but not take it.  I kept my inhaler with me for insurance but instead of using it I would slow my pace until I felt safe enough with my breathing.  I tried never to walk, and instead kept shuffling no matter what, even if it was up a big hill.  Over a couple of years I built up to a fairly slow paced 10 to 12km run without having to use an inhaler.  This simple method, of slowly building up the distance while reducing the pace if I got close to difficulty breathing, has worked wonders.  I stopped carrying my inhaler after about a year or two and I have never had to use an inhaler ever since.

Now, about 6 or 7 years down the track, and knowing a few more tips and ideas, I would’ve done a few things different if I was advising myself back then.  I would’ve included strength training to develop the efficiency of my muscles.  My aerobic fitness has skyrocketed from strength training (parkour) with little aerobic training.  I am able to run half marathon distances in pretty good time without doing any real cardio training.  I would’ve also included more emphasis on breathing, with an in-through-the-nose and out-through-the-mouth system regulating a whole breath over about 8 steps of less (depending on speed).

It is a counter-intuitive thing, but breathing too much is bad for you when exercising aerobically.  If you get too much oxygen, your body goes into a sort of panic mode (hyperventilating) and reduces in its ability to absorb the required oxygen.  Instead, it is better to maintain an even flow of oxygen through your lungs by breathing deeply and slowly.  In this way a consistent supply is achieved and your body learns to efficiently and consistently absorb from your lungs.  It takes practice, but you feel so wonderful for it when your body adapts.
